  15. I don't know how/why anyone would choose to land at an airport with their glide path indicator down. I used to take lessons (at John Tune no less), and my instructor took me to a hanger one day when the conditions were outside of my skill level (crosswinds) and showed me an airplane that had taken a prop strike in a landing. He said that the pilot was trying to land at JWN with a severe cross wind and kept aborting the landing. Finally, he got it down but not before incurring a prop strike which pushed the engine back 6 inches into the fuselage. The moral: if you can't land safely at you destination airport, find one where you can. BNA is 10 miles SE and has a perpendicular runway. He should have gone there and landed with a direct headwind. Would have saved his aircraft, at a minimum. That dude should have gone to Asheville or somewhere where a tower approach with long runways was available. Also, all that wight on board really calls for increased skill level if anything unusual happens, like a go-around. You're just begging for a stall.
